First, make sure you know what your insurance covers. The Affordable Care Act (ACA) more commonly referred to as Obamacare requires all health insurance plans to cover mental health services on the same basis as they cover other types of medical care. Your policy should clearly state this when you purchase health insurance through the Health Insurance Marketplace.

In addition, you may look online for therapists who have decided to stay out of the insurance system and provide reduced rates to those who need. Some provide teletherapy that allows you to connect with your therapist by text or phone conference. Some have created communities where patients can share resources and information.

Other options include local nonprofit organizations and community health clinics. These groups often collaborate with therapists or psychologists who are willing and able to give their time for a fee that is lower. You can also call a local hotline and ask whether they provide pro bono counseling services or if they know of any low-cost counseling options available in your area.

Freedom from Restrictions on Insurance

Despite the fact that laws require coverage for a behavioral health, a large number of people who require help are denied or given only a limited amount of treatment. The reason is that insurance companies continue to apply unjust and restrictive rules regarding behavioral health even after parity legislation passed in 2008. The MHPAEA (Mental Health Parity and Addiction Equity Act) requires that insurance companies with large group plans treat behavioral health issues no differently than medical or surgical conditions. These rules also apply to Medicare Advantage, Medicaid Managed Care Plans as well as State Children's Health Insurance Plans.

The MHPAEA is making a difference, but it's not enough. Many people with mental illnesses are having a difficult time finding and affording the treatment they need due to the lack of providers that accept insurance, or insurance companies that refuse to cover their patients, or restrict it to only a few treatments that are focused on a specific problem, or duration restrictions for inpatient care that could make it difficult for patients to receive the help they need to recover.

These limitations are exacerbated due to the fact that the cost of mental health is generally higher than other forms of health care. This makes it harder for patients to pay for or pay for the treatment they need. Additionally, a lack high-quality care options and stigma can discourage people from seeking treatment.
